Maine LD1129 clarifies post-judgment motion standards for defendants seeking relief from protection from abuse orders.
Maine LD1129 amends the law to specify that a defendant may file a motion to extinguish a final protection from abuse order only in accordance with the Maine Rules of Civil Procedure, unless there are extraordinary circumstances. It clarifies that motions to enforce an order and motions for contempt are not available remedies for defendants. The court is authorized to dismiss any such motion without a hearing.
